C# 在查询中将秒转换为分钟
我的表单上有一个数据网格,该网格使用以下内容填充:C# 在查询中将秒转换为分钟,c#,wpf,wpfdatagrid,C#,Wpf,Wpfdatagrid,我的表单上有一个数据网格,该网格使用以下内容填充: SELECT [Activity_Date], [Activity_duration_seconds] * FROM tblActivity 有没有办法在这个查询中添加一个额外的字段来返回分钟数 谢谢。您可以根据需要计算: SELECT Column1, Activity_duration_seconds, Activity_duration_seconds / 60 AS Activity_duration_
SELECT [Activity_Date], [Activity_duration_seconds] * FROM tblActivity
有没有办法在这个查询中添加一个额外的字段来返回分钟数
谢谢。您可以根据需要计算:
SELECT Column1,
Activity_duration_seconds,
Activity_duration_seconds / 60 AS Activity_duration_minutes
FROM tblActivity
只需除以60即可得到分钟数:
select Activity_duration_seconds / 60 as activity_duration_minutes
from tblActivity
(假设activity_duration_seconds是一个整数列,60也是一个整数,所以可以将其四舍五入为整分钟)
或者,如果希望分钟包括小数部分,则60.0将告诉db将其视为小数:
select Activity_duration_seconds / 60.0 as activity_duration_minutes
from tblActivity
你会得到2.05分或类似的分数,所以也要分几分钟